The largest park in central parts of Oslo and a popular recreational area for people from all over the city. Here you can go for a run, walk the dog, have a picnic or barbecue, play badminton or just enjoy the sun.
Inside the park you find Vigeland Sculpture Park, one of Oslo’s most popular attractions, and the sculpture installation is the world’s largest sculpture park made by a single artist. This Park also has Norway’s biggest collection of roses; a total of 14,000 plants of 150 different species.
The park has a café and a restaurant open in summer, and children can play on Norway’s biggest playground, located near the main entrance.
Frogner Park is the most popular tourist attraction of Norway and is open to the public at all times.
